![](/img/trans.png)
[英]Missing datetime.timedelta.to_seconds() -> float in Python?
[英]How to convert float to timedelta seconds in python?
你如何在python中將datetime.timedelta
實例化為幾秒鍾? 例如,43880.6543
編輯(根據OP的說明) :我有一張Excel工作表,其中一個單元格顯示43880.6543(當格式為Generic時)而不是日期。 如何在python中將此值轉換為datetime
時間?
只是用
value = timedelta(seconds=43880.6543)
您可以檢查值是否正常
value.total_seconds()
編輯 :如果在Excel電子表格中,您的日期表示為數字,則可以使用python將該數字轉換為datetime
:
value = datetime(1900, 1, 1) + timedelta(days=43880.6543)
# value will be February 2nd, 2020 in the afternoon
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.